Our client, a top global organization, is looking for an experienced JDA WFM Support Consultant. This role focuses on BAU support, configuration, troubleshooting, and integration within a Workforce Management and logistics environment. You’ll play a key role in ensuring stability, resolving critical incidents, and supporting ongoing enhancements across a complex enterprise landscape.

Key Responsibilities

  • Provide functional support across BAU activities, including configuration and troubleshooting
  • Monitor batch processes and ensure system stability
  • Support warehouse setup, inbound and outbound processes
  • Manage integrations between WFM and T&A systems
  • Support inbound/outbound integration data flows within WFM architecture
  • Adhere to support processes and SLAs, resolving critical issues within tight timelines
  • Collaborate with logistics and operations stakeholders
  • Provide support across WFM, TMS, and broader logistics processes

Key Qualifications

  • 6–12 years’ experience with JDA WFM (support & enhancements)
  • Strong expertise in Workforce Management within 3PL / logistics environments
  • Proven experience integrating JDA WFM with host and destination systems using JDA Integrator / Connect
  • Strong understanding of inbound/outbound warehouse operations
  • Experience handling high-priority incidents in structured SLA-driven environments
  • Good understanding of WFM architecture and integration data points
  • Knowledge of TMS and logistics processes
  • Strong analytical and technical design skills
  • Experience in customer-facing support projects
  • Excellent written and verbal communication skills
